Loyola Marymount University (LMU) is a private Jesuit and Marymount research university in Los Angeles, California located on the west side of the city in Los Angeles' tech hub, Silicon Beach, one mile from the Pacific Ocean and four miles north of Los Angeles International Airport (LAX). [5]

Lincoln Memorial University (LMU) is a private university in Harrogate, Tennessee, United States. LMU's 1,000-acre (4.0 km 2 ) campus borders on Cumberland Gap National Historical Park . As of fall 2023 [update] , it had 1,605 undergraduate and 4,200 graduate and professional students.

The 2024–25 Loyola Marymount Lion's men's basketball team represents Loyola Marymount University during the 2024–25 NCAA Division I men's basketball season.The Lions, led by fifth-year head coach Stan Johnson, play their home games at Gersten Pavilion in Los Angeles, California as a member of the West Coast Conference.
